## Core Concepts

| Concept | Description |

|---|---|

| **Catalog** | Defines allowed components and actions (the guardrails for AI) |

| **Spec** | AI-generated JSON describing which components to render and with what props |

| **Registry** | Maps catalog component names to actual render implementations |

| **Renderer** | Platform-specific component that takes a spec + registry and renders UI |

| **Actions** | Named events AI can trigger (e.g. `export_report`, `refresh_data`) |

## Spec Format

The flat spec format uses a root key + elements map:

const spec = {

root: "card-1",

elements: {

"card-1": {

type: "Card",

props: { title: "Dashboard" },

children: ["metric-1", "metric-2", "button-1"],

},

"metric-1": {

type: "Metric",

props: { label: "Revenue", value: "124000", format: "currency" },

children: [],

},

"metric-2": {

type: "Metric",

props: { label: "Growth", value: "0.18", format: "percent" },

children: [],

},

"button-1": {

type: "Button",

props: { label: "Export Report", action: "export_report" },

children: [],

},

},

};


## Step 1: Define a Catalog

import { defineCatalog } from "@json-render/core";

import { schema } from "@json-render/react/schema";

import { z } from "zod";

const catalog = defineCatalog(schema, {

components: {

Card: {

props: z.object({ title: z.string() }),

description: "A card container with a title",

},

Metric: {

props: z.object({

label: z.string(),

value: z.string(),

format: z.enum(["currency", "percent", "number"]).nullable(),

}),

description: "Displays a single metric value with optional formatting",

},

Button: {

props: z.object({

label: z.string(),

action: z.string(),

}),

description: "Clickable button that triggers an action",

},

Stack: {

props: z.object({

direction: z.enum(["row", "column"]).default("column"),

gap: z.number().optional(),

}),

description: "Layout container that stacks children",

},

},

actions: {

export_report: { description: "Export the current dashboard to PDF" },

refresh_data: { description: "Refresh all metric data" },

navigate: {

description: "Navigate to a page",

payload: z.object({ path: z.string() }),

},

},

});


## Step 2: Define a Registry (React)

import { defineRegistry, Renderer } from "@json-render/react";

function format(value: string, fmt: string | null): string {

if (fmt === "currency") return $${Number(value).toLocaleString()};

if (fmt === "percent") return ${(Number(value) * 100).toFixed(1)}%;

return value;

}

const { registry } = defineRegistry(catalog, {

components: {

Card: ({ props, children }) => (

<div className="rounded-lg border p-4 shadow-sm">

<h3 className="text-lg font-semibold mb-3">{props.title}</h3>

{children}

</div>

),

Metric: ({ props }) => (

<div className="flex flex-col">

<span className="text-sm text-gray-500">{props.label}</span>

<span className="text-2xl font-bold">

{format(props.value, props.format)}

</span>

</div>

),

Button: ({ props, emit }) => (

<button

className="px-4 py-2 bg-blue-600 text-white rounded"

onClick={() => emit("press")}

>

{props.label}

</button>

),

Stack: ({ props, children }) => (

<div

style={{

display: "flex",

flexDirection: props.direction ?? "column",

gap: props.gap ?? 8,

}}

>

{children}

</div>

),

},

});


## Step 3: Render the Spec

import { Renderer } from "@json-render/react";

function Dashboard({ spec, onAction }) {

return (

<Renderer

spec={spec}

registry={registry}

onAction={(action, payload) => {

console.log("Action triggered:", action, payload);

onAction?.(action, payload);

}}

/>

);

}


## Generating Specs with AI (Vercel AI SDK)

import { generateObject } from "ai";

import { openai } from "@ai-sdk/openai";

import { getCatalogSchema, getCatalogPrompt } from "@json-render/core";

async function generateDashboard(userPrompt: string) {

const { object: spec } = await generateObject({

model: openai("gpt-4o"),

schema: getCatalogSchema(catalog),

system: getCatalogPrompt(catalog),

prompt: userPrompt,

});

return spec;

}

// Usage

const spec = await generateDashboard(

"Create a sales dashboard showing revenue, conversion rate, and an export button"

);


## Streaming Specs

import { streamObject } from "ai";

import { openai } from "@ai-sdk/openai";

import { getCatalogSchema, getCatalogPrompt, parseSpecStream } from "@json-render/core";

import { Renderer } from "@json-render/react";

import { useState, useEffect } from "react";

function StreamingDashboard({ prompt }: { prompt: string }) {

const [spec, setSpec] = useState(null);

useEffect(() => {

async function stream() {

const { partialObjectStream } = await streamObject({

model: openai("gpt-4o"),

schema: getCatalogSchema(catalog),

system: getCatalogPrompt(catalog),

prompt,

});

for await (const partial of partialObjectStream) {

setSpec(partial); // Renderer handles partial specs gracefully

}

}

stream();

}, [prompt]);

if (!spec) return <div>Generating UI...</div>;

return <Renderer spec={spec} registry={registry} />;

}

## PDF Generation

import { renderToBuffer } from "@json-render/react-pdf";

const invoiceSpec = {

root: "doc",

elements: {

doc: {

type: "Document",

props: { title: "Invoice #1234" },

children: ["page-1"],

},

"page-1": {

type: "Page",

props: { size: "A4" },

children: ["heading-1", "table-1"],

},

"heading-1": {

type: "Heading",

props: { text: "Invoice #1234", level: "h1" },

children: [],

},

"table-1": {

type: "Table",

props: {

columns: [

{ header: "Item", width: "60%" },

{ header: "Amount", width: "40%", align: "right" },

],

rows: [

["Widget A", "$10.00"],

["Widget B", "$25.00"],

["Total", "$35.00"],

],

},

children: [],

},

},

};

// Returns a Buffer you can send as a response

const buffer = await renderToBuffer(invoiceSpec);

// In a Next.js route handler:

export async function GET() {

const buffer = await renderToBuffer(invoiceSpec);

return new Response(buffer, {

headers: { "Content-Type": "application/pdf" },

});

}

## Troubleshooting

Problem
Cause
Fix

AI generates unknown component type
Component not in catalog
Add component to `defineCatalog` or update AI prompt

Props validation error
AI hallucinated a prop
Tighten Zod schema, add `.strict()` or `.describe()` hints

Renderer shows nothing
`root` key doesn't match an `elements` key
Check spec structure; root must reference a valid element ID

Partial spec renders incorrectly
Streaming not handled
Use `parseSpecStream` utility or check for null elements before render

Actions not firing
`onAction` not passed to `Renderer`
Pass `onAction` prop to `<Renderer>`

shadcn components unstyled
Missing Tailwind config
Ensure `@json-render/shadcn` paths are in `tailwind.config.js` content array

TypeScript errors in registry
Catalog/registry mismatch
Ensure `defineRegistry(catalog, ...)` uses the same `catalog` instance

## Key API Reference

// Core

defineCatalog(schema, { components, actions }) // Define guardrails

getCatalogSchema(catalog) // Get Zod schema for AI

getCatalogPrompt(catalog) // Get system prompt for AI

// React

defineRegistry(catalog, { components }) // Create typed registry

<Renderer spec={spec} registry={registry} onAction={fn} />

// Core utilities

parseSpecStream(stream) // Parse streaming partial specs

toYAML(spec) // Convert spec to YAML

parseYAML(yaml) // Parse YAML spec to JSON

// PDF

renderToBuffer(spec) // → Buffer

renderToStream(spec) // → ReadableStream

// Email

renderToHtml(spec) // → HTML string

renderToText(spec) // → plain text string
